Introduction to House and Home Stores in South Africa

The house and home stores in South Africa can be broadly categorized into several types, including furniture stores, home decor stores, hardware stores, and DIY stores. Each type of store caters to different aspects of home improvement and maintenance. Furniture stores like Afrormos and Lewis Furniture offer a variety of furnishings for every room in the house. Home decor stores such as @home and Weylandts provide items to beautify and personalize living spaces. Hardware stores like Builders Warehouse and Timbercity are go-to places for building materials and tools. Lastly, DIY stores such as Makro and Game cater to those who enjoy doing things themselves, offering a wide range of products from paints to power tools.

Key Players in the Market

Several key players dominate the house and home retail market in South Africa. These include:

  • Shoprite Holdings, with its House & Home brand, offering a wide range of home products.
  • Lewis Group, operating through brands like Lewis and Beares, focusing on furniture and appliances.
  • Massmart Holdings, with chains like Makro and Game, providing a one-stop shopping experience for home and DIY needs.
  • Steinhoff International, through its brands such as Pep Home and Incredible Connection, offering affordable home furnishings and electronics.

What are some popular house and home stores in South Africa?

South Africa has a thriving market for house and home stores, with many popular options to choose from. Some of the most well-known stores include Mr. Price Home, @home, and House & Home. These stores offer a wide range of products, from affordable furniture and home decor items to high-end appliances and luxurious bedding. Other popular stores include Woolworths Home, which offers a range of stylish and functional products, and Decofurn, which specializes in high-quality furniture and decor.

In addition to these larger chains, there are also many independent house and home stores in South Africa that offer unique and specialized products. These stores may carry handmade or locally sourced items, such as artwork, pottery, and textiles, which can add a personal touch to your home. Some stores may also specialize in specific areas, such as outdoor furniture or kitchen design, making them a great resource for consumers with specific needs. By exploring the many different house and home stores in South Africa, consumers can find the perfect products to suit their tastes and budgets.
